TRIbuild Solutions are recruiting an experienced Temporary Works Coordinator (TWC) to support a major tunnelling and heavy civils package on a high-profile infrastructure project. This role will be based on a complex tunnels and shafts environment, involving TBM works, SCL tunnels, and associated civils packages.
Key Responsibilities:
- Lead and coordinate all Temporary Works activities on site
- Ensure compliance with BS 5975, CDM 2015 and project procedures
- Liaise with designers, checkers and site teams on design briefs and risk categorisation
- Manage Temporary Works Supervisors (TWS) and site engineers
- Review, approve and manage TW designs, checks and documentation
- Issue Permits to Load / Proceed and oversee TW implementation & removal
- Monitor inspections, maintenance and compliance throughout lifecycle
- Provide technical briefings on design constraints, risks and methodology
Requirements:
- Proven experience as a TWC on major civils / tunnelling projects
- Strong knowledge of BS 5975 and Temporary Works procedures
- Civil/Structural Engineering qualification (HNC/HND minimum)
- TWCTC, SMSTS, CSCS
- Experience in high-risk, complex construction environments
